<blockquote data-quote="ARlife4me" data-source="post: 2764499" data-attributes="member: 105694"><p>I weighed in on brass and ammo availability before deciding on a cartridge. I don't mind it being a limiting factor of up to 135grs. I would still be limited on bullet weights either for 30cal, 28 and 27cals. Case length was more important. Going saum, wsm or rm in 26cal there was little difference. I just didn't care for a belt for an auto fed mag loader is why I strayed away from the rm. Just my preference as others have used belted cases in AR systems.</p></blockquote><p></p>
